There is damp on the inside
of the windows and other
cold surfaces (autumn,
winter and spring)
The air change is too low or
the air distribution is un-
fortunate which causes too
low air change in critical
rooms.
Accurately adjust the air
flow rates and its distribu-
tion through balancing the
valves to ensure the air
change in critical places.
Set the unit to Automatic
Demand Mode so it auto-
matically keeps the humid-
ity on a suitable level.
